Independent Living in Voorhees Township, NJ
Showcasing vast open spaces, Voorhes Township, New Jersey, is a charming city that offers the highest quality of life with its scenic trails and thriving downtown. Independent living communities are also ideally situated in the city, providing residents with a safe place to spend their golden years without thinking about daily responsibilities. The monthly average cost of independent living depends on the quality of life, amenities provided, and type of accommodation, and usually ranges from $4,575 to $5,685. Enjoy a haven of comfort, safety, and security at Marlton Gardens, an exceptional senior living community set in Marlton, NJ, offering independent living. Residents can choose from elegant and spacious studios, one-bedroom, and two-bedroom apartments with keyless entry system, 24-hour emergency pull cords, and fire protection systems & sprinklers. Regular housekeeping, linen services, maintenance, and free, scheduled transportation helps residents live a carefree lifestyle with more time for exploring new things or continuing their passions.
Putting its residents’ welfare first, the community conducts a wide array of engaging activities, group trips, classes, and conveniently designed amenities, complemented with access to personalized care services through a trusted third-party homecare provider. Residents indulge in gourmet-quality dining, get pampered at the salon, participate in senior-specific workout classes, or enjoy the refreshing air by the well-maintained walking paths and gardening areas. At Marlton Gardens, residents are liberated to live their retirement life the way they want.

Several government programs offer financial assistance for senior housing in various countries, focusing on the United States for a broad overview:
- Medicaid: Medicaid is a state and federally funded program that can cover the costs of nursing home care for those who meet eligibility criteria, including income and asset limits. Some states also offer Medicaid waivers that help pay for home and community-based services to prevent or delay nursing home placement.
- Medicare: Medicare, primarily a health insurance program for people aged 65 and over, does not cover long-term housing costs. However, it can cover short-term stays in a skilled nursing facility under specific conditions following a hospital stay.
- Section 202 Supportive Housing for the Elderly Program: This program provides housing for low-income seniors. It offers rental assistance and access to supportive services, such as cleaning, cooking, and transportation.
- Low-Income Housing Tax Credit (LIHTC) Properties: While not a direct subsidy, LIHTC encourages developers to create affordable housing. Seniors with low incomes can find reduced-rent apartments through this program.
- State and Local Programs: Many states, counties, and cities offer their own programs to assist seniors with housing costs. These can include property tax relief programs, rental assistance programs, and programs that offer affordable senior housing options.
- Veterans Affairs (VA): The VA offers several programs for veterans, including the Aid and Attendance benefit, which provides monthly payments to veterans who require the aid of another person, or are housebound, to help cover the cost of care in homes, nursing homes, and assisted living facilities.
- Social Security: While Social Security primarily provides retirement income, for many seniors, these benefits are a crucial part of their budget, including housing costs.
